Lossless Scaling's frame generator will use a certain amount of GPU ~ from what I've observed - so there does need to be a bit of overhead left in the GPU. Otherwise it should function as the app purports to support Nvidia 10 series cards and upwards. Have you taken a look at this vid ? It shows P3D set at 20 fps with Lossless Scaling setting the frame generation to 60 fps along with vsync enabled in Lossless Scaling and the LS settings used. The actual P3D sim fps is shown in the bottom right and the generated frame rate is shown in the top left. It's the previous release of LS so the UI options are a little different, does it help ? July 31, 20241 yr Moderator 2 minutes ago, nizar_AF said: However I don't have RTSS, is it required? Your system is more than sufficient. You need to set a limit of 20fps. It’s not recommended to do it in P3D itself. That should always remain at Unlimited. It can be done in Nvidia Control Panel but I never tried that. I am already using MSI Afterburner/ RTSS so it was easy to set 20 in RTSS. After doing that I launched P3D and when fully loaded launched the FG app and selected the key combo to trigger the action. As soon as it’s running you’ll see 20/60 top left and panning around the cockpit will confirm how smooth it is. Ray (Cheshire, England).
